How to Convert Cent to Katha
To convert Cent to Katha, multiply the value in Cent by 0.32. This means 1 Cent equals 0.32 Katha.
For example, 10 Cent = 3.2 Katha. This conversion is commonly used in Indian real estate for property measurement, land registration, and plot size comparison.
